Transaction 5867b3ce39bd71a4e5e0c8a869b6342fba2cc99abe08f8963c2b5174150c6243

1 Input
2 Outputs
  • 5867b3ce39bd71a4e5e0c8a869b6342fba2cc99abe08f8963c2b5174150c6243:0
  • value  1381711
    address  15aMDCVzYL9RLRkVhYCuChTPBMM63aSSdY
  • 5867b3ce39bd71a4e5e0c8a869b6342fba2cc99abe08f8963c2b5174150c6243:1
  • value  998498400
    address  3LFSPN9Xrot98GY5HbEQuK4a5N5U7xYR4Q